Does > it also have > > > > "Register this connection's addresses in DNS" > checked in (deep > > > > > > Yes, its a Win2K Pro machine. > > > You'll get the messages on whatever machine is the > primary DNS for your > > domain. The checkbox tells W2K to directly update > the DNS record for > > its IP (usually handed to it by the DHCP server). > I prefer the Netware > > way, where the DHCP server notifies the DNS server > itself, instead of > > hoping the client does it right. > > > > You can safely ignore the message if you want. I've been seeing these message for the last year or so. You can get rid of these messages as previously suggested by going to the W2K machine and adjusting the DNS properties(the best way).
